Parallel Verses

Holman Bible

I will walk freely in an open place
because I seek Your precepts.

New American Standard Bible

And I will walk at liberty,
For I seek Your precepts.

King James Version

And I will walk at liberty: for I seek thy precepts.

International Standard Version

I will walk in liberty, for I seek your precepts.

A Conservative Version

And I shall walk at liberty, for I have sought thy precepts.

American Standard Version

And I shall walk at liberty; For I have sought thy precepts.

Amplified


And I will walk at liberty,
For I seek and deeply long for Your precepts.

Bible in Basic English

So that my way may be in a wide place: because my search has been for your orders.

Darby Translation

And I will walk at liberty, for I have sought thy precepts;

Julia Smith Translation

And I will go about in an enlarging: for I sought thy charges.

King James 2000

And I will walk at liberty: for I seek your precepts.

Lexham Expanded Bible

And I will go about {freely}, for I have sought your precepts.

Modern King James verseion

And I will always walk in a broad place; for I seek Your Commandments.

Modern Spelling Tyndale-Coverdale

And I will walk at liberty, for I seek thy commandments.

NET Bible

I will be secure, for I seek your precepts.

New Heart English Bible

I will walk in liberty, for I have sought your precepts.

The Emphasized Bible

That I may walk to and fro in a large place, because, thy precepts, have I sought.

Webster

And I will walk at liberty: for I seek thy precepts.

World English Bible

I will walk in liberty, for I have sought your precepts.

Youngs Literal Translation

And I walk habitually in a broad place, For Thy precepts I have sought.
